Do you need a car in State College, PA?
Owning a car in State College, PA can be very helpful for job seekers. The area has many employers, but public transportation options are limited. Having a car makes it easier to get to job interviews and other opportunities.
State College's public transportation system, CATA, offers some routes. However, it may not cover all locations where you want to work. A car provides more flexibility and convenience for commuting to different parts of the town. Job seekers should consider these factors when deciding if they need a car.
Many job seekers considering State College, PA, wonder about transportation needs. Living in State College, a car can be very helpful, but it is not always necessary. State College offers a variety of transportation options that make commuting easier.
Public transportation is an option in State College. CATA, or the Centre Area Transportation Authority, operates a bus system that covers most areas. This service is especially useful for daily commuters. Buses run frequently, and the routes cover many parts of town and Penn State campus. However, consider the weather when using public transport. Heavy snow or ice can affect bus schedules.
Biking is another option in State College. The town has many bike paths and is very bike-friendly. Biking can be a healthy and eco-friendly way to get around. It is not as practical for all types of weather. Winter weather can make biking difficult. Yet, for milder seasons, biking offers a convenient way to travel short distances.
